Start your trip in Istanbul, the vibrant capital of Turkey. In the morning, visit the iconic Hagia Sophia, a stunning architectural marvel that has served as a church and mosque throughout history. In the afternoon, explore the Sultan Ahmed Mosque, also known as the Blue Mosque, with its intricate blue tilework. As the evening sets in, take a leisurely stroll through the Grand Bazaar, one of the oldest and largest covered markets in the world.
Head to Cappadocia, a unique region known for its fairy-tale-like landscapes. In the morning, take a hot air balloon ride over the surreal rock formations and picturesque valleys. In the afternoon, explore the underground cities, such as Derinkuyu or Kaymakli, which were once used as hiding places by early Christians. As the evening sets in, admire the sunset at the Goreme Open-Air Museum, where rock-cut churches and frescoes await.
Visit Pamukkale, a breathtaking natural wonder renowned for its terraces of mineral-rich hot springs. In the morning, relax and rejuvenate in the thermal waters, believed to have healing properties. In the afternoon, explore the ancient city of Hierapolis, an archaeological site featuring well-preserved ruins and a remarkable theater. As the evening sets in, take a leisurely walk along the travertine terraces, enjoying the stunning views.
Explore the ancient city of Ephesus, a UNESCO World Heritage Site filled with well-preserved ruins and fascinating historical landmarks. In the morning, visit the Library of Celsus, the impressive Great Theater, and the Temple of Artemis. In the afternoon, wander through the ancient streets and admire the intricate mosaics at the Terrace Houses. As the evening sets in, enjoy a traditional Turkish dinner in the charming town of Selcuk.
Head to Antalya, a beautiful coastal city known for its stunning beaches and historical sites. In the morning, explore the ancient city of Perge, with its well-preserved Roman ruins and impressive stadium. In the afternoon, relax on the pristine sands of Lara Beach or Konyaalti Beach. As the evening sets in, wander through the charming old town of Kaleici and enjoy dinner overlooking the picturesque harbor.
Visit Bodrum, a vibrant coastal town famous for its beaches, nightlife, and historical attractions. In the morning, explore the impressive Bodrum Castle, home to the Museum of Underwater Archaeology. In the afternoon, relax on the beautiful beaches of Gumbet or Bitez. As the evening sets in, explore the lively streets of Bodrum, filled with restaurants, bars, and shops.
Return to Istanbul for your last day in Turkey. In the morning, take a relaxing Bosphorus Cruise, soaking in the beautiful views of Istanbul's skyline and famous landmarks. In the afternoon, visit the Topkapi Palace, once the residence of the Ottoman sultans. As the evening sets in, indulge in a traditional Turkish bath experience, known as a hamam, to relax and rejuvenate before your departure.
For off the beaten path attractions and places loved by locals, consider visiting the charming town of Safranbolu, famous for its well-preserved Ottoman houses and cobblestone streets. Another hidden gem is the ancient city of Termessos, located in the mountains near Antalya, offering breathtaking views and well-preserved ruins. Families can also enjoy a visit to Miniaturk in Istanbul, a miniature park showcasing scaled-down replicas of famous Turkish landmarks.
